Rules for washing out henna

Henna is highly durable. Removing it completely requires patience and time. All components for rinsing compositions must be selected fresh and natural. Then the chances of a successful outcome of the procedure will increase significantly.

You need to apply rinsing masks at home in the same way as regular ones, on slightly damp, washed strands, distributing them along the length. There is no point in massaging it into the roots. But it is very effective to wrap your hair completely on top. The composition will remain for a quarter to a full hour. Wash it off with either plain water or a herbal decoction.

If it is impossible to wash the product completely, it is permissible to use shampoo. You can use the mask once every two to three days. To completely get rid of henna, a minimum of five, maximum of ten procedures are required. The amount depends on personal characteristics, but after the first wash there is no point in waiting for a miracle.

Special means

There are two forms of washing:

  • Acidic - allows you to wash off the dye from your hair without causing significant harm to the health of your hair. Effective in removing light shades.
  • Blonding – helps cleanse hair of dark pigments. It contains a large number of chemical oxidizing agents that harm hair.

First of all, it is recommended to use a gentle wash, and if there is no result, move on to deep cleaning products. A skin allergy test should be performed before using any of these products.

Acidic

Products produced by Paul Mitchel, Estel, L'Oreal Paris, Brelil, Farmen, Kapous have proven themselves well. These compositions are used to remove stubborn dye, but they also successfully remove henna pigments from hair.

Professional products are highly effective. Many of them do not have a negative effect on the hair structure, due to the absence of hydrogen peroxide and ammonia in their composition. In most cases, it is impossible to remove the redhead in one go; the dye is removed in 2–3 approaches.

Blonding

Blonding wash allows you to lighten henna-dyed hair by 4 to 6 tones. Repeated use of the product (with 2-week breaks) will remove the dye completely.

To prepare the product, you need to mix bleaching powder, shampoo, water and 3, 6 or 9% oxidizing agent (the concentration of the solution should be chosen correctly: the darker the shade of the hair, the higher the percentage). The quantity of each ingredient is 20 g. The resulting composition is applied to the hair with a brush. First of all, the mixture is applied to the darkest areas of the hair, then the rest is processed. You need to keep the mixture on your hair for 30–50 minutes, which depends on its original color and the desired result. After time, the composition is thoroughly washed off with water.

The chemical components included in the recipe are harmful to the hair, but this is justified by their high efficiency. After the procedure, the hair needs additional care.

Homemade recipes based on oils

The most popular are henna removal products using oil. It is recommended to take olive oil. First, heat the oil slightly, and then cover the entire length of the strands with it. Then cover your head with a towel or polyethylene cap and keep the mixture on your hair for at least two hours. This nourishing mask should be washed off with a special shampoo for oily hair.


Photos before and after using olive oil

Henna removal procedure

First, apply oil to your hair. It is best if you stand in the bathtub. Massage the oil along the entire length of the hair, from roots to ends, and into the scalp. Once you have completely coated your hair, add some more oil to your palms and massage again to make sure the strands are completely coated. The oil should literally drip from your hair. If it doesn't drip, you haven't taken enough, so take another portion.

Now you need to cover your head. To do this, you can use a plastic shower cap or regular plastic wrap from the kitchen. Cover your hair with plastic to prevent the oil on your hair from drying out and let it soak in.

Now you need to heat your hair. This optional step may yield better results. You can use a hairdryer for this. If the day is hot, you can simply go out into the sun.

Now it's a matter of time. The longer you leave the oil on your hair, the more henna will eventually wash out. At a minimum, the oil should be left for 2-3 hours. If the coloring is intense. It is beneficial to leave this mask on overnight. In this case, cover your pillow with a towel to prevent it from becoming greasy if your plastic bag slides off in your sleep. It has been experimentally found that a 12-hour oil mask removes henna much better than if you leave it on for only 2-3 hours.

What kind of dye is this

Henna is a natural dye obtained from the leaves of the lawsonia plant. There are 2 types of henna used in the cosmetic industry:

  • Colorless - used to improve hair health, does not have coloring properties.
  • Colored (Iranian, Sudanese and Indian) - characterized by the presence of medicinal properties, capable of coloring curls in various shades of red.

The color obtained with henna lasts from 1.5 to 10 months. This depends on various factors: the frequency of washing and the individual characteristics of the hair. Repeated henna dyeing can be done every 2 to 4 weeks.

What I did to remove henna from my hair:

  • Hot olive oil
  • Blue clay with lemon juice
  • Natural laundry soap
  • Citric acid solution

Everyone's hair is different, henna and basma are different. Therefore, what did not help me may help you, and vice versa. I'll start with the first attempt - blue clay with lemon juice . Mix 3 tablespoons of blue clay with the juice of one lemon and add a little kefir so that the mask has the consistency of sour cream. I washed my hair with shampoo and applied the mask for several hours. The creaking of my hair after washing off the mask ached my cheekbones. It dries my hair very much, I didn’t see any changes in my hair color and didn’t repeat the procedure.

The next attempt was combined with treatment after lemon and clay - hot olive oil . I washed my hair with shampoo. Heat 50 grams of olive oil in a water bath and put it under the cap. Periodically warmed it up with a hairdryer. I kept it there for about 6 hours, doing household chores. I washed it with shampoo twice, first I removed a little oil with a napkin - red. This is a success! At the same time, the mop after drying practically did not differ in tone “before”. There was a feeling of slightly unwashed hair, but it was tolerable.

laundry soap was used . I lathered my hair and let it react on my hair for a couple of minutes, then washed it off. Hair like hay, dandruff and color a tone lighter))). After the procedure, warm oil again, under a cap at night.

Last try - citric acid solution . 4 tsp per 4 glasses of hot water. She heated water with lemon on the stove and lowered her head into the solution. I put on a cap and endured it for about an hour. This procedure was the most effective, but also the most traumatic. And yet, the result below in the photo is precisely from citric acid and the treatment after it (Brelil “Numero” mask, the best thing invented for hair at an affordable price).

I've seen recommendations to use vinegar. I usually use vinegar to set henna and deepen the color, so I doubt the effectiveness of vinegar for removing henna. I will say more - if you add table vinegar and a teaspoon of basma to the boiling water you use to steam henna, the color will be deep mahogany with an amber tint. During the last rinse, add vinegar to a jug of water and drain; subsequent washing will be without staining the water, towels and pillowcases.

After all the bullying, the desired result was obtained, but at what cost. In any case, I dream of slowly cutting off the damaged hair. I consulted with an old-school hairdresser (30 years of practice) about chemical dyeing with henna. You can safely dye 3 months after the last procedure with henna and deep cleaning (laundry soap, citric acid solution - if you use it at home). In general, hairdressers get a migraine attack when they hear another question - how to remove henna.

I will continue to remove henna with hot oil once a week while the hat season continues. In summer, be careful with ultraviolet radiation and the use of lemon, as well as other fruit acids.

Using professional cosmetics

You can use professional cosmetics for pickling not only in the salon. You can easily cope with the procedure at home. There is a whole list of masks, shampoos, emulsions for removing redheads. They don't cost that much. The decapitation procedure will cost you an order of magnitude cheaper than in a salon.

Cosmetics options for pickling:

  • Paul Mitchell cosmetics will get rid of the annoying red color in 1 approach. Shampoo Backtrack. The kit, which is designed for removing permanent dyes, includes a remover, a neutralizer and a protective base. Apply to dry hair. Mix the first two components in a 1:1 ratio, leaving them on the hair for 20 minutes. Then use protection (1 minute). The product is thoroughly washed off under running water. The pick-up kit is very expensive - 4,900 rubles, but as they say, you have to pay extra for quality.

  • Kapous Decoxon is a paint remover emulsion that will help eliminate red color the first time. Helps to correct the shade in several procedures, perfectly dissolves natural dye and brings it out. The cost of a set consisting of two bottles is 500 rubles.

  • Color remover from St. Petersburg brand of hair cosmetics - Estelle . Color OFF does not affect the natural pigment and does not lighten the curls. The manufacturer claims that the color will be released delicately. The set consists of 3 components - a reducing agent, a catalyst and a neutralizer. These 3 bottles will cost you only 350 rubles.

  • The Italian company Nouvelle offers a pickling kit consisting of 2 bottles. It is designed for complete or partial color removal. Color Back works gradually. The cost of the set is 1000 rubles.

After care

Since quite aggressive means are required to remove the natural pigment of lavsonia leaves, it is imperative to take care of your curls after the procedure.

Adviсe:

  • do not comb your curls while they are still wet, otherwise you will seriously injure them;
  • trim split ends, because pickling can dry out your hair;
  • after washing your hair, use conditioner or herbal decoctions;
  • put the hair dryer aside (if you really need to dry your hair, use only cold air);
  • do not wash your hair with chlorinated water; if your tap water is too hard, add a little vinegar to the basin - it will significantly soften it;
  • protect your curls from exposure to UV rays in the summer;
  • keep styling products to a minimum;
  • After the washing and further painting procedure, you can carry out the biolamination procedure.
